2. Water Cooler Trivia

If you’re trying to find fun and unique ways to keep your team engaged on an ongoing basis, Water Cooler Trivia is a great way to do it. Water Cooler Trivia integrates into your email, Slack, or Microsoft Teams channels and automatically sends trivia quizzes directly to your team members on a weekly basis. You can choose the trivia schedule and categories, and Water Cooler Trivia will write the questions, automate their distribution, and grade the results for you.

6.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?

Remember that amazing trivia game show, Who Wants to Be a Millionaire? Well, here’s some exciting news: it’s now available as a free virtual trivia game that allows up to 15 people to play at once.

Here’s how it works: your colleagues will work their way through a series of 15 questions that escalate in difficulty.

If you’re in a small group, you can all take turns playing while the others watch. Or you can play it as a team game, where each team decides on the answers together.

8.Heads Up!

OK, we’ll admit, this isn’texactlytrivia in the traditional sense. ButHeads Up!does combinetrivia with charades.And you can make it into a virtual trivia game by simply logging onto Zoom with your colleagues.

Here’s how it works: divide your group into teams.Each player will need to download Heads Up! onto their devicefrom the app store.

Pro tip:before each player’s turn, make sure to have them hide their own video from themselves so they can’t see the answer on their own screen (here’s how to do that).

During the game, one player holds the device to their head while the other participants shout out clues to help the first player guess what the word on the device is. With a variety of topics to choose from, including celebrities, movies, and accents, Heads Up! is sure to get your team hyped at the next game night.

What was the longest quiz ever taken? ›

On the 6th October, Birmingham based quiz host Stoo Pittaway broke the world record for the longest quiz, using the SpeedQuizzing software to run the event. The mammoth pub quiz was hosted at The Actress and Bishop, Birmingham for a total of 34 hours and 39 minutes, beating the previous record by 1 hour and 31 minutes.
